Abstract Background The purpose of the study was to evaluate survival outcomes in post-operative oral tongue cancer patients undergoing adjuvant radiotherapy (RT) at a tertiary cancer care center and to critically review the impact of various clinical-pathological factors on recurrence and survival. Demographic factors, stage of all the histology proven oral tongue cancer, and treatment details were documented. Overall survival (OS) and recurrence-free survival (RFS) were analyzed along with the potential prognostic factors affecting outcome. Results One hundred forty-four post-operative oral tongue cancer patients referred to our department for adjuvant treatment were evaluated. Median age at presentation was 45 years. Forty-seven patients had pathological early stage disease (stages I and II) and 95 had locally advanced (stages III and IV) disease while post-op details were not present in 2 patients. At a median follow-up of 87 months (60–124) of alive patients, the median RFS for entire cohort was 62 months while median OS was 74 months respectively. Age, perineural invasion (PNI), and grade of the tumor emerged as independent prognostic factors for OS and RFS. Among patients with early stage disease, depth of invasion (DOI), age, and PNI were found as independent prognostic factors for RFS and OS. In locally advanced disease, higher grade, age, and PNI independently impacted the respective survival end points. Conclusions Age (> 45 years), higher grade, and presence of PNI showed inferior survival outcomes across the sub-groups (early versus locally advanced disease). This may warrant adjuvant treatment intensification. DOI > 10 mm was particularly found to worsen survival in early node negative SCC oral tongue patients.

Although patients with early-stage oral tongue squamous cell carcinoma (OTSCC) show better survival than those with advanced disease, there is still a number of early-stage cases who will suffer from recurrence, cancer-related mortality and worse overall survival. Incorporation of an immune descriptive factor in the staging system can aid in improving risk assessment of early OTSCC. A total of 290 cases of early-stage OTSCC re-classified according to the American Joint Committee on Cancer (AJCC 8) staging were included in this study. Scores of tumor-infiltrating lymphocytes (TILs) were divided as low or high and incorporated in TNM AJCC 8 to form our proposed TNM-Immune system. Using AJCC 8, there were no significant differences in survival between T1 and T2 tumors (p > 0.05). Our proposed TNM-Immune staging system allowed for significant discrimination in risk between tumors of T1N0M0-Immune vs. T2N0M0-Immune. The latter associated with a worse overall survival with hazard ratio (HR) of 2.87 (95% CI 1.92–4.28; p < 0.001); HR of 2.41 (95% CI 1.26–4.60; p = 0.008) for disease-specific survival; and HR of 1.97 (95% CI 1.13–3.43; p = 0.017) for disease-free survival. The TNM-Immune staging system showed a powerful ability to identify cases with worse survival. The immune response is an important player which can be assessed by evaluating TILs, and it can be implemented in the staging criteria of early OTSCC. TNM-Immune staging forms a step towards a more personalized classification of early OTSCC.

Abstract The standard local treatment for early-stage tongue cancer with no clinical lymph node metastases is partial glossectomy. The frequency of occult lymph node metastasis is ~20–30%. Thus, whether prophylactic neck dissection with glossectomy or glossectomy alone should be performed has been a controversial issue since the 1980s. Both treatments have advantages and disadvantages; however, especially in cases involving prophylactic neck dissection, surgical invasion and complications including the cosmetic disadvantage caused by neck skin incision, accessory nerve paralysis or facial nerve (mandibular marginal branch) paralysis, stiffness of the shoulder or neck and a feeling of neck tightness have been considered issues that could be solved by providing less-invasive treatment to the 70–80% of patients without occult lymph node metastasis. A more accurate preoperative diagnosis and strict follow-up are required to provide minimally invasive treatment while ensuring the therapeutic effect. It is also necessary to narrow down the target based on the risk–benefit balance. The depth of invasion should be considered in cases involving oral cavity malignancies. This was also taken into account in recent revisions of eighth edition of the TNM Classification of Malignant Tumors and it is an important factor for N0 neck management. This review article summarizes previous and recent reports on neck management, focusing on the risk–benefit and future perspectives of the diagnosis and treatment of early-stage oral tongue cancer. This effort is an attempt to establish treatment from the patient’s point of view, with the patient’s quality of life taken into account.
